Koraput: Prime Minister Narendra Modi has sent a thank you letter to three sisters in Koraput district for sending him rakhis.
The three sisters — Shriya, Suman and Shivani — are the daughters of T Pramod Patra, a resident of Baipariguda.
“I am very happy today after receiving the letter from the Prime Minister. We had also tried to send rakhis to him earlier, but could not do so. This year we finally succeeded. He received the rakhis and sent a thank you letter to us. Though he is vary busy, he still managed to send the message. I feel really proud to have such a Prime Minister. We will send rakhis to him every year,” said Shriya.
